The joining of the rails at promontory summit on may 10, 1869, marked the beginning of a new era for the nation, the these resources for teaching the transcontinental railroad explore this rich history and the many ways the railroad transformed life in utah.

Although europe is crisscrossed by railways, the railroads within europe are usually not considered transcontinental.

Such networks can be via the tracks of either a single railroad or over those owned or controlled by multiple railway.
